Thread: Mold problem?

  1. Question Mold problem?

    Hey All

    I traded some wine for these Lanceros, they have this grey discolouration on the lid. They smell moldy to me, but i dont know a lot about cigars.

    There doesnt seem to be any grey mold on the sticks themselves, but they smell a bit odd and they seem dusty to touch. There are some white flecks on the foot of some of them, not sure what these are.

    What can be done? Any advice would be appreciated.
